The reaction to President Barack Obama's fourth State of the Union address was again split among the Iowa Congressional delegation based on party. On the Democrat side, Senator Tom Harkin said the president "laid out a bold agenda."

Congressman Bruce Braley, a Democrat from Waterloo, talked about the president's threat to bypass the legislative process on climate change proposals and utilize executive orders.

Congressman Dave Loebsack, a Democrat from Iowa City, gave the president good marks.
